Note
We do not recommend that you remove and install the battery yourself
(even when you are following the instructions given in this manual) since
a battery can be heavily damaged in the process under certain circum-
stances. Please contact your Škoda dealer.

Replacing the battery
You should only replace a battery with a new battery of the same capacity,
voltage (12 V), amperage and of the same size. Škoda dealers have a
range of suitable batteries available.
We recommend that you only have an old battery disposed of by your
Škoda dealer since it does require special disposal.
For the sake of the environment
Batteries contain poisonous substances such as sulphuric acid and lead.
They must be disposed of in accordance with local environmental protec-
tion regulations and on no account as domestic waste.
